Bus Stop 239

Plymouth ,United Kingdom
Bus Stop 239 Bus Stop 239 is one of the popular Transit Hub located in , listed under Local business in Plymouth , Bus Station in Plymouth ,

Contact Details & Working Hours

Map of Bus Stop 239